84-IIA RESOLUTION OF THE CITY OF BOYNTON BEACH DECLARING CERTAIN AREAS AS BLIGHTED AMENDING RESOLUTIONS NO. 82-KK AND 82-BBBB TO EXPAND THAT AREA PREVIOUSLY DECLARED SLUM AREA AS DEFINED IN CHAPTER 163, PART III, FLORIDA STATUTES; DECLARING A NEED FOR REHABILITATION OF SUCH AREAS; FINDING A NEED FOR A COMMUNITY REDEVELOPMENT AGENCY AND CREATING SAID COMMUNITY REDEVELOPMENT AGENCY; PROVIDING FOR AN EFFECTIVE DATE AND FOR OTHER PURPOSES. WHEREAS, the City Council of the City of Boynton Beach, Florida, hereby has previously found that one or more slum and blighted areas as defined in Florida Statute 163.340 exist in the City of Boynton Beach; and WHEREAS, after further investigation, it appears that this area needs to be expanded; and WHEREAS, a need for rehabilitation, conservation or redevelopment or a combination thereof is necessary in such areas in the interest of public health safety morals or welfare of the residents of Boynton Beach; and WHEREAS, the City Council of the City of Boynton Beach has previously created a Community Redevelopment Agency as a public body as provided in Florida Statute, Chapter 163, Part III, Section 163.356; and WHEREAS, the City Council of the City of Boynton Beach finds it necessary to appoint a five member Community Redevelopment Agency Board; and WHEREAS, the Mayor and City Council of the City of Boynton Beach find it necessary to designate the new areas as part of the Community Development Project. N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F BOYNTON BEACH THAT: Section 1. One or more slum and blighted areas exist in the City of Boynton Beach. Section 2. The rehabilitation, conservation and redevelopment or a combination thereof of such area or areas is necessary in the interest of public health safety morals and welfare of the residents of such County and Municipality. Section 3. That the City Council hereby expands the area previously designated as blighted or slum area by the addition of the following described areas, legal description attached hereto as Exhibit "A". Section 4. It is further resolved that the area described above has: ae A street layout that is predominately defective and inadequate. Be Ce A lot layout that is faulty in relation to size, adequacy, accessibility and usefulness. An area that suffers from unsafe and unsanitary conditions. De Ee An area that, to a significant degree, has deterioration of site and other improvements. An area that has diversity of ownership which prevents the free alienability of land. An area in which there exists faulty and inadequate streetr parking facilities, roadways and bridges. Section 5. It is further resolved that the powers of the Community Redevelopment Agency shall be exercised in accordance with provisions of Florida Statute, Chapter 163, Part III.
